Photography Tours For  2017

2017 is almost upon us, and there’s no better time than right now to start booking your next 2017 photography tour. Whether you’ll be departing on your first ever excursion into the big wide world of pictures, or are a seasoned tour veteran, there are a few things to keep in mind when putting your big vacation together.

Doing everything ahead of time will not only save you major headaches later on, but will also keep your expenses down to a minimum. As the holidays approach and tour packages fill up, prices rise, so just as in everything else, it’s the early bird that catches the worm.

The question will be whether you’ll have a comfortable pile of spending cash while you’re out photographing that bird, or if you’ll be a bit more strapped than you would have been had you booked your tour earlier.

Whenever you decide to make a move on your dream tour, your number one concern should be about the location and focus of the company. If you find yourself at your happiest when you’re taking shots of nature and wildlife, then make sure that your tour company specializes in those areas. So that’s something to keep in mind when planning your photography tour in 2017

Since the new year is still a bit away, now would be the perfect time to research any prospective tours. Word of mouth is a great way to tell how well any given company will fit in with your desires and connecting with people who have used them in past is easier than ever.

Finally, remember that it’s supposed to be fun! Be prepared to let yourself enjoy the experience and not dial in too intensely to the images that you’re capturing. You are going to be introduced to a whole new group of people who are just as passionate about photography as you are, so don’t be afraid to strike up a conversation with someone.

Let yourself travel outside of your comfort zone, both in terms of letting new friends into your life and your images and you’ll have the time of your life!

Photography workshops

With the new year rapidly approaching, now is the perfect time to finally pull the trigger on booking that photography workshop that you’ve always dreamed of attending. With attendance still waiting to be filled, and prices still low, the sooner you act, the better your overall experience will really be. Before you hand out your credit card numbers, though, there a few things that you are going to want to check off your list when trying to find the best fit for you.

Make sure that the workshop focuses on content that you are passionate about. If you love to shoot city skylines as the sun begins to set and the horizon ignites in shades of red, yellow and purple, then a workshop that highlights studio work is not very likely to satisfy your creativity.

There are many different ways to go about vetting prospective workshops, but the easiest and most effective method is simply to look at the example work that can be found on any workshop’s web site. Make sure that not only the subjects pique your interest, but also that the best work is done with your favorite photographic aspects. For example, if lighting is your thing, then make sure the work put forth by your workshop make the best use of it.

You’re also going to want to take a look at the instructor for the course. Every photographer worth his salt has his or her web site that you can check out, so make sure their work is something that you would like to aspire to. Remember that they are going to be teaching you, so you’re certainly going to want something that you actually want to be taught. If the instructor relies heavily on post effects and you’re more of a snap shot kind of person, then you’ll quickly find yourself in the middle of an existential crisis once the workshop gets rolling.

You are also going to want to check out plenty of reviews for any prospective place. The people who write them are people who have already taken the workshop, so their experiences should relay the information that you want to hear.

The new year brings an unlimited number of new possibilities, so make sure that you make the best of what’s to come and do something that you will remember for the rest of your life. Most importantly, don’t forget to have fun!

In Focus with Michele BurgessJanuary 28/29-February 14, 2017:  Tanzania Migration Safari

I have a very special safari coming up — Tanzania during the wildebeest migration and birthing time, which draws a lot of big cats to the Serengeti. Excellent photo opportunities for wildlife up close and personal! In February and March, an estimated two million wildebeests and zebras invade Tanzania to give birth after the short rains. Our week-long stay at Ndutu Safari Lodge in the Serengeti ecosystem offers fabulous opportunities to view and photograph the migration. There are resident prides of lions and a wonderful variety of birds, animals, and habitats. Tarangire National Park is famous for its huge number of elephants, tree-climbing lions, resident herds of zebras and wildebeests, and very photogenic baobab trees. Ngorongoro Crater is home to a plethora of animals that inhabit the forests, plains, hills, rivers, and lakes in this sunken caldera, a natural wonder of the world.
